FCI-PetroSense PHA-100
Oil in Water Analyzer
The Portable Hydrocarbon Analyzer measures and quantifies petroleum hydrocarbons in the field and in real time eliminating delays associated with laboratory testing. The PHA also eliminates the need to use Freon 113 or other solvents to extract TPH from solutions in order to perform Infrared analysis. Several models of these precision instruments measure in water and/or vapor.
Horiba OCMA-350
Oil in Water or Soil Analyzer
The Horiba OCMA-350 provides highly accurate analysis of the oil content of water samples from which the oil has already been extracted in the auxiliary cell. In addition to displaying residual oil and solid body content suspended in water in a range from 0mg/L-200mg/L, the OCMA-350 allows users to display analysis results for land in mg/kg and for oil absorbency in Abs.
Horiba OCMA-220
Oil in Water Analyzer
The Horiba OCM-220 Oil Content Analyzer is a self-contained, portable instrument designed to analyze oil contamination in fresh or saltwater.
